What are the key elements to include in a startup pitch deck and how can I effectively design and present it?

Creating an effective startup pitch deck requires including key elements that clearly communicate your business idea, market opportunity, business model, and team. Here’s a comprehensive guide to the key elements to include and tips on how to effectively design and present your pitch deck:

Key Elements to Include in a Startup Pitch Deck

  1. Cover Slide

    • Company Name and Logo
    • Tagline or Mission Statement
    • Date and Presenter’s Name
  2. Introduction

  3. Problem Statement

    • Clearly Articulate the Problem: Describe the problem your startup is solving.
    • Market Pain Points: Discuss the pain points your target audience is experiencing.
  4. Solution

    • Product/Service Overview: Describe your solution and how it addresses the problem.
    • Unique Value Proposition: Explain what makes your solution better than existing alternatives.
  5. Market Opportunity

    • Market Size and Growth: Provide data on the total addressable market (TAM), serviceable available market (SAM), and serviceable obtainable market (SOM).
    • Target Market: Define your target market and its characteristics.
  6. Business Model

    • Revenue Streams: Explain how your business will make money.
    • Customer Acquisition Strategy: Discuss how you plan to attract and retain customers.
  7. Traction

    • Key Metrics: Highlight any early traction your business has achieved, such as user growth, revenue, partnerships, or other key metrics.
    • Milestones Achieved: Share significant milestones that validate your business model and market demand.
  8. Go-to-Market Strategy

    • Launch Plan: Outline your strategy for bringing your product to market.
    • Timelines and Marketing Plans: Include timelines, marketing strategies, and sales tactics.
    • Distribution Channels: Describe how you will deliver your product or service to customers.
  9. Competitive Landscape

    • Competitor Analysis: Identify key competitors and analyze their strengths and weaknesses.
    • Competitive Advantage: Highlight your competitive advantage and what sets you apart.
  10. Team

    • Founders and Key Team Members: Introduce the core team members, highlighting their backgrounds, expertise, and roles.
    • Advisors and Board Members: Mention any notable advisors or board members who support your business.
  11. Financials

    • Basic Financial Projections: Provide a summary of your financial projections for the next 3-5 years.
    • Key Metrics: Include revenue, expenses, profitability, and other key financial metrics.
    • Key Assumptions: Highlight the key assumptions underlying your financial projections.
  12. Funding Ask

    • Amount of Funding Sought: Clearly state how much funding you are seeking.
    • Use of Funds: Explain how the investment funds will be used and how they will drive growth and profitability.
  13. Vision and Milestones

    • Long-Term Vision: Share your vision for the future of the company.
    • Roadmap: Provide a roadmap with timelines for achieving key future milestones.
  14. Conclusion

    • Recap Key Points: Summarize the main points of your presentation.
    • Call to Action: Encourage investors to take the next step, whether it’s scheduling a follow-up meeting or making an investment.

Tips for Designing an Effective Pitch Deck

  1. Keep It Simple and Focused

    • Avoid clutter and keep each slide focused on one main idea.
    • Use bullet points, short sentences, and clear headings.
  2. Visual Appeal

    • Use high-quality images, icons, and graphics to make your slides visually appealing.
    • Ensure a consistent design with a clean, professional layout.
  3. Data Visualization

    • Use charts, graphs, and infographics to present data clearly and concisely.
    • Highlight key metrics and milestones with visual aids.
  4. Consistent Branding

    • Use your company’s branding, including colors, fonts, and logos, throughout the deck.
    • Maintain a cohesive look and feel.
  5. Practice Your Presentation

    • Rehearse your pitch multiple times to ensure smooth delivery.
    • Be prepared to answer questions and engage with your audience.
  6. Tell a Story

    • Weave a compelling narrative that connects with your audience emotionally.
    • Highlight the problem, your solution, and the impact your business can have.
